About

Age of Empires: The Rise of Rome, released in 1998, is an expansion pack for the classic real-time strategy game Age of Empires. Notable for its historical context, it explores the rise of the Roman Empire while introducing new civilizations and gameplay mechanics. The expansion refined the user interface significantly, adding features like unit queuing and the ability to double-click units for easier management, enhancing the overall gameplay experience.
